Gupta-fixer appears in court

The Investigating Directorate says Kuben Moodley, who has been accused of being a fixer for the Gupta family, appeared in the Palm Ridge Specialized Commercial Crimes Court earlier today.

Moodley was arrested at the OR Tambo International Airport last night, as he was about to catch a flight to Dubai.

He was arrested on charges of money laundering relating to contracts improperly awarded by Transnet to Regiments and Trillian.

He also faces charges of alleged theft of funds from the Transnet Second Defined Benefit Fund.
